February 13th In NYC History
Updated: Updated 02/13/2013 01:00 AM
By: NY1 News

On this date in...


1935...Bruno Hauptmann, a carpenter from Brooklyn, is convicted in the kidnapping-murder of aviator Charles Lindbergh's infant son. Hauptmann is electrocuted a year later.


1946...A ten-day tugboat strike is settled. The walkout had shut down shipping in New York Harbor, paralyzing the city.
